Tips for Starting the School Year

Here's a letter that I wrote to one of my students, who was feeling anxious about the new school year. I hope that it can help *you* out if you're feeling the same way.

"I know starting the school year is stressful and I used to tell myself very year, 'This year will be different. This year I will do my homework and study for tests. I will care this year.' The fact was that I 'cared' every year, otherwise I never would have made those soon to be broken promises to myself every year. I did badly because I gave up on catching up and I gave up on myself. Anyone who is place in unfair situations in which 'game' is rigged, and they cannot succeed, will eventually figure out that the game is rigged and they can't win, so why try?

I am not going to give you false hope. I can not promise you As and Bs. But I have helped other kids feel like they are not alone, at times they had felt totally lonely and like giving up. They are not depressed about school. They see that they are not flunking out at school, but that plain and simple the school system sucks. They see that public schools often only do as little as they have to do, they don't do their BEST to educate all young people! They are also doing at least 2 to 3 letter grades better than when I met them. Because even though they know schools are wrong most of the time, they still don't want to quit and have to flop whoppers for the rest of their lives.

I can tell you that I have been where you are (without parents who care and without a mentor like me). I have learned a few things that have gotten me pretty far in life. I consider it my ethical and spiritual responsibility to pass on the knowledge I have gained. It is like I clawed my bloody way up a cliff with broken glass bottles set in the walls and barbed wire on top. And now I am floating on top, (like at the rock gym) and I can see so clearly... All the possibilities for you to get up the wall too.

I guarantee you won't get up like everyone else. Different is good. Why do we fall in love with a piece of art, music or a movie? Because it is UNIQUE. Never seen or heard anything like it! I am great at what I do, better than most because I got here differently than almost everyone in my peer group, and you will too... Because you will owe it to someone to show them how to get up the wall... And little by little we will get more of us up the wall until we get more control of it. Maybe we will build stairs, sand the broken glass down, or remove barbed wire... huh?

Have a good August and if you get nervous about school starting soon, remember...you have your parents on your side and you have your own personal can of whoppers... ME."
